    I think Litzau with 125-10 as an amateur. Beating him puts you in pretty rare company.

    The guy is moderately talented. He finished 2nd at the US championship in 2001. You cannot be completely talentless and do that.

    My opinion is that he is dumber than a box of rocks or needs to grow up quick. He must be reading his own press clippings and believing them. He as some ability and if he learns to box in such a way to maximize his own effectiveness and minimize his weaknesses, he might just have a career in the sport. If he continues to wade in with his head up and hands-down, well...he will end up working at a gas station pretty quick.
